UT Austin is a hot commodity, honey. Over 73,000 aspiring students applied for the Fall 2024 semester, which is more applicants than there are people in Waco, Texas (no shade to Waco, they've got their own charm). That's a whole lotta applications to sift through!

Tip: Review key points when done.Help reference icon

Here's the kicker: out-of-state applicants are like sprinkles on a cupcake – a delicious addition, but not the main course. Texas law mandates that UT Austin reserve a whopping 90% of its spots for in-state students. So, doing some quick back-of-the-napkin math (because who has time for fancy calculators?), that leaves a slim pickin' 10% for the out-of-state crew. Ouch.

So, the odds seem stacked like a breakfast taco tower, right? Well, hold on to your cowboy hat, partner. While the acceptance rate for out-of-state students hovers around 11.76%, that doesn't mean it's an impossible dream. Here's why:
